• 2015 – Epps Aviation 50th Anniversary
In 2019, Epps Aviation hosted the Super Bowl and then in 2020 gave its customer terminal building a substantial facelift. These days, the business is run by Pat’s children. His daughter Elaine is president, while her sister Marian handles finances as CFO. And their continued growth
through customer satisfaction is their top priority, evi- denced by Epps Aviation’s accomplishment of the ARGUS platinum rating for its charter business.
